Product Overview











This high-purity PTFE wafer cleaning basket is engineered for the most demanding chemical processing environments, providing an uncompromising solution for semiconductor fabrication and specialized laboratory research. As a critical component in wet chemistry workflows, the unit serves as a robust carrier for delicate substrates during etching, cleaning, and rinsing cycles. By utilizing premium fluoropolymer construction, the equipment ensures that sensitive materials remain free from metallic and organic contamination, which is essential for maintaining high yield rates in microelectronics manufacturing.
Designed primarily for the semiconductor, photovoltaic, and chemical industries, this system excels in environments where exposure to aggressive reagents like hydrofluoric acid, sulfuric acid, and strong bases is frequent. The equipment's architecture facilitates optimal fluid dynamics, allowing for uniform chemical exposure and rapid drainage, which minimizes drag-out and cross-contamination. This unit is built to withstand rigorous industrial cleaning protocols while maintaining structural integrity over long-term operational cycles.
Industrial buyers can rely on the superior chemical inertness and thermal stability of this assembly. Whether used in manual dip-tank processes or integrated into automated wet benches, the unit delivers consistent performance under extreme pH conditions. Its precision-machined surfaces and specialized geometry reflect a commitment to engineering excellence, providing a reliable interface between volatile chemical environments and high-value silicon or glass substrates.

Applications
| Application | Description | Key Benefit |
|---|---|---|
| Semiconductor Wet Etching | Submerging silicon wafers in acidic solutions to remove thin films or clean surfaces. | Total resistance to HF and other aggressive etchants ensures zero material degradation. |
| Photomask Cleaning | Carrying sensitive quartz masks through specialized chemical wash and rinse cycles. | Low-impact material contact prevents surface damage to intricate mask patterns. |
| Solar Cell Fabrication | Processing photovoltaic wafers during the texturing and doping cleaning phases. | High throughput capacity and chemical stability improve overall manufacturing efficiency. |
| MEMS Processing | Handling micro-electromechanical systems through diverse chemical etching environments. | Precision slotting ensures small and fragile components are securely held during agitation. |
| Trace Metal Analysis | Cleaning labware and containers in high-purity acid baths prior to analytical testing. | Eliminates cross-contamination by providing a metal-free cleaning environment. |
| Nanotechnology Research | Managing experimental substrates in novel chemical solutions and reactive environments. | Versatility in temperature and chemical compatibility supports varied research protocols. |
